🚀 PHP Стойкий и адаптивный язык

Почему PHP остается на переднем крае языков программирования преимущества и недостатки для разработчиков

“`html

Почему PHP остается популярным, но спорным языком программирования

Введение

Существуют всего два вида языков: те, на которые жалуются люди, и те, которые никто не использует. Эта цитата от Бьярне Страуструпа, изобретателя C++, отлично передает суть PHP. Как долгоживущий язык программирования, PHP столкнулся с немалой критикой со стороны разработчиков, отстаивающих более новые альтернативы. Тем не менее, его устойчивость и способность к адаптации сделали его основой веб-разработки на протяжении более трех десятилетий.

Краткая история PHP

Изначально созданный в 1993 году для улучшения веб-страницы программиста Расмуса Лердорфа, PHP органически превратился из кода персональной домашней страницы в широко используемый сценарный язык. На протяжении своей истории PHP продолжал адаптироваться и улучшаться, и самая последняя версия – 8.3, была выпущена в прошлом году. Его успешное использование крупными компаниями, такими как Facebook, Microsoft, Etsy, WordPress, MailChimp и Wikipedia, демонстрирует его долговечность и актуальность в индустрии технологий.

Доминирование PHP

Несмотря на появление альтернативных языков программирования, таких как ASP.net, Ruby, Java и JavaScript, PHP по-прежнему царствует, используемый 76,5% всех сайтов с известным серверным языком. Фактически, PHP удерживает свое доминирование на более чем 60% топ-1000 веб-сайтов мира. Хотя доля рынка PHP может постепенно уменьшаться, его позиция как основного языка для веб-разработки остается непререкаемой.

Популярность PHP можно объяснить несколькими факторами. Во-первых, его открытый исходный код и обширная поддержка сообщества делают его привлекательным выбором для разработчиков. Кроме того, PHP достаточно прост для изучения, что делает его первым знакомством с веб-программированием для многих разработчиков. Однако эти преимущества имеют свои недостатки. Неопытные пользователи могут создавать веб-сайты на основе устаревших учебников и ограниченных знаний, что приводит к уязвимостям безопасности. Поэтому для разработчиков на PHP важно быть в курсе последних релизов и изучать сопутствующие фреймворки, такие как Laravel и Symfony.

Вопросы и ответы

В: Каковы основные проблемы с PHP?
О: Одной из распространенных жалоб на PHP является несогласованность языка из-за его органического развития. Кроме того, устаревшие и не поддерживаемые версии PHP представляют угрозу безопасности, поэтому для разработчиков важно быть в курсе и обновлять свой код соответственно.

В: Есть ли вакансии для разработчиков PHP?
О: Конечно! PHP остается актуальным языком, и вакансии часто требуют знаний PHP и его сопутствующих фреймворков. Многие компании, такие как немецкая консалтинговая компания CGI, ищут PHP-разработчиков с опытом работы с Symfony и Drupal.

Будущее и влияние PHP

Несмотря на повторяющиеся предсказания о гибели PHP, язык продолжает существовать. Его широкое использование, в совокупности с интеграцией в новые технологии, такие как прогрессивные веб-приложения, Интернет вещей и искусственный интеллект/машинное обучение, обеспечивает его актуальность в течение многих лет. PHP-разработчики, которые принимают эти изменения, могут наслаждаться разнообразными возможностями, работая над увлекательными проектами в различных сферах.

Ссылки

  1. Google предоставляет модели Gemini разработчикам
  2. Python продолжает удерживать лидирующие позиции на рынке труда
  3. Венчурное финансирование в Европе в 2024 году: взгляд аналитиков
  4. Климатические технологии: горячий рынок труда 2024 года
  5. В поисках Mavis Beacon: документальный фильм Sundance о поиске потерянной иконки технологии
  6. Apple продает ремешок для разработчиков за $300 для Vision Pro
  7. NordVPN против ExpressVPN: 2 лучшие VPN для 2024 года
  8. Кто-то знает, где спутник ударит по Земле на следующей неделе

“““html


Для более захватывающих возможностей работы в сфере технологий и не только, загляните на доску объявлений House of Talent уже сегодня. Поделитесь этой статьей с коллегами-разработчиками и давайте вместе отметим устойчивый и адаптивный характер PHP! 🎉👩‍💻👨‍💻

Примечание: Указанные ссылки являются частью оригинального контента и могут существовать или не существовать.

“`